No permission to download
can anyone help p how to stop users from selecting a different design. I want everyone to use the main one and not select anything else.
can anyone help p how to stop users from selecting a different design. I want everyone to use the main one and not select anything else.
In ACP > Styles, make the style you want the default and untick the others. All users will then use that style. Only you as an admin will see the style chooser.
I've updated UI.X and as you would expect I have some outdated templates.
One of these is page_container ..... I simply reverted it and then reapplied my edit.
It is still showing as an outdated template. Nothing I do appears to get around this. How on earth do I stop these from being flagged as outdated?

Thanks for any pointers. :)
Ok, this doesnt make sense..... I've two templates where this is an issue.... page_container, and page_container_js_head.

There is only 1 change in each so I basically:-

1. reverted both the templates
2. applied my changes

They both STILL show as outdated:-
page_container_js_head - Custom Version: 1.4.6, Parent Version: 1.4.7
PAGE_CONTAINER - Custom Version: 1.4.6, Parent Version: 1.4.7

I don't get it, very puzzling.

... Ahhh, it's because xenForo was not updated to the very latest version. I won't fall into that trap again! :)
Last edited:
There is a major thing that annoys me a lot, when s witching page/tab the website blinks white before the content is displayed while when using the default style (By Xenforo) the website doesn't blink white.
It's a short white blink that appears when going to another page, why does this happen?
There is a major thing that annoys me a lot, when s witching page/tab the website blinks white before the content is displayed while when using the default style (By Xenforo) the website doesn't blink white.
It's a short white blink that appears when going to another page, why does this happen?
Do you have the AD styler turned on? That could be it. Otherwise I'm not sure what that could be. Feel free to create a ticket with a URL and I'll take a look.
Did I miss a post or anything about the UI.X addon upgrade notice I have in my adminCP?
We are preparing an update. You can upgrade the add-on if you so choose to bit UI.X will be out shortly.
In EXTRA.css,

.node.node_10 .forumNodeInfo .nodeIcon, .node.node_10 .categoryForumNodeInfo .nodeIcon {
    background-image: url("path/to/image.png");
    background-position: 0px 0px;

.node.node_10 .forumNodeInfo.unread .nodeIcon, .node.node_10 .categoryForumNodeInfo.unread .nodeIcon {
    background-image: url("path/to/image.png");
    background-position: 0px 0px;

Where 10 is the node ID.

How would I go about using Font Awesome for my icons?

Also, one of my forum Administrators notified me that he can see the "Sign Up" in the user bar at the top when he's logged in and it's only on the forum index page. He switched themes and it's not there, so I'm assuming this is a theme issue.
I'm not sure if this is a bug, or a misconfiguration but I have a toggle button showing for sticky threads to collapse them.
I have the "seperate sticky threads" option ticked but I've trawled all the other settings and everything "collapsible" is turned off.

If I seach the admin area for "collapse" then I see there is an @uix_collapseSticky style property.... this is not however showing up when I click through to it. It's like it's there, but it's not. Nonetheless it seems like the option I need but I can't get to it. I've tried seeing if it's in the master UI.X style but no luck.

Any ideas on this one?
Do you have the AD styler turned on? That could be it. Otherwise I'm not sure what that could be. Feel free to create a ticket with a URL and I'll take a look.
The AD Styler is disabled and the website is using the default XF configuration (it's at localhost for further style development).
uix.debug() uix.debug() functions.min.js?_v=b4f5d308:1 UI.X initialized in 7.7971 ms. func - Pastebin.com any clue what the issue might be? For the moment I can't publish this website.

I just got this in my error log:

Error Info
Zend_Db_Statement_Mysqli_Exception: Mysqli prepare error: Unknown column 'uix_collapse_user_info' in 'field list' - library/Zend/Db/Statement/Mysqli.php:77
Generated By: Unknown Account, Today at 6:45 AM
Stack Trace
#0 /home/nginx/domains/xf-liam.com/public/library/Zend/Db/Statement.php(115): Zend_Db_Statement_Mysqli->_prepare('INSERT INTO `xf...')
#1 /home/nginx/domains/xf-liam.com/public/library/Zend/Db/Adapter/Mysqli.php(381): Zend_Db_Statement->__construct(Object(Zend_Db_Adapter_Mysqli), 'INSERT INTO `xf...')
#2 /home/nginx/domains/xf-liam.com/public/library/Zend/Db/Adapter/Abstract.php(478): Zend_Db_Adapter_Mysqli->prepare('INSERT INTO `xf...')
#3 /home/nginx/domains/xf-liam.com/public/library/Zend/Db/Adapter/Abstract.php(574): Zend_Db_Adapter_Abstract->query('INSERT INTO `xf...', Array)
#4 /home/nginx/domains/xf-liam.com/public/library/XenForo/DataWriter.php(1624): Zend_Db_Adapter_Abstract->insert('xf_user_option', Array)
#5 /home/nginx/domains/xf-liam.com/public/library/XenForo/DataWriter.php(1613): XenForo_DataWriter->_insert()
#6 /home/nginx/domains/xf-liam.com/public/library/XenForo/DataWriter.php(1405): XenForo_DataWriter->_save()
#7 /home/nginx/domains/xf-liam.com/public/library/XenForo/ControllerPublic/Register.php(416): XenForo_DataWriter->save()
#8 /home/nginx/domains/xf-liam.com/public/library/XenForo/FrontController.php(347): XenForo_ControllerPublic_Register->actionRegister()
#9 /home/nginx/domains/xf-liam.com/public/library/XenForo/FrontController.php(134): XenForo_FrontController->dispatch(Object(XenForo_RouteMatch))
#10 /home/nginx/domains/xf-liam.com/public/index.php(13): XenForo_FrontController->run()
#11 {main}
Request State
array(3) {
["url"] => string(37) "https://xf-liam.com/register/register"
["_GET"] => array(1) {
["/register/register"] => string(0) ""
["_POST"] => array(18) {
["username"] => string(0) ""
["a1f8ec93fe24c73ae0bcf73a87b59aae"] => string(10) "jules tate"
["31aacb937882642525d14cf5876bf14f"] => string(21) "julestate@hotmail.com"
["password"] => string(8) "********"
["3ae393aea6bda7cf14e3394bb670702c"] => string(0) ""
["54afe700ea7d7e7b91c3190b4c636f4f"] => string(6) "female"
["dob_month"] => string(2) "12"
["dob_day"] => string(2) "12"
["dob_year"] => string(4) "1991"
["location"] => string(2) "ny"
["5d860c3eafe058b4184dbcdde5d36747"] => array(3) {
["xenforo_username"] => string(9) "julestate"
["siteurls"] => string(51) "http://eyebornfacts.org/king-size-male-enhancement/"
["egvuzm9yb191c2vybmftzq"] => string(0) ""
["custom_fields_shown"] => array(3) {
[0] => string(16) "xenforo_username"
[1] => string(8) "siteurls"
[2] => string(22) "egvuzm9yb191c2vybmftzq"
["9e4a0de41563ea867e137cb12976444b"] => string(19) "America/Los_Angeles"
["captcha_question_answer"] => string(4) "mail"
["captcha_question_hash"] => string(40) "7012394ec02976a18c7b6e675e4e4a4008b8727d"
["agree"] => string(1) "1"
["_xfToken"] => string(8) "********"
["reg_key"] => string(32) "4e91b688a9cb9a73f11ee8ae91175b67"


I just got this in my error log:

Error Info
Zend_Db_Statement_Mysqli_Exception: Mysqli prepare error: Unknown column 'uix_collapse_user_info' in 'field list' - library/Zend/Db/Statement/Mysqli.php:77
Generated By: Unknown Account, Today at 6:45 AM
Stack Trace
#0 /home/nginx/domains/xf-liam.com/public/library/Zend/Db/Statement.php(115): Zend_Db_Statement_Mysqli->_prepare('INSERT INTO `xf...')
#1 /home/nginx/domains/xf-liam.com/public/library/Zend/Db/Adapter/Mysqli.php(381): Zend_Db_Statement->__construct(Object(Zend_Db_Adapter_Mysqli), 'INSERT INTO `xf...')
#2 /home/nginx/domains/xf-liam.com/public/library/Zend/Db/Adapter/Abstract.php(478): Zend_Db_Adapter_Mysqli->prepare('INSERT INTO `xf...')
#3 /home/nginx/domains/xf-liam.com/public/library/Zend/Db/Adapter/Abstract.php(574): Zend_Db_Adapter_Abstract->query('INSERT INTO `xf...', Array)
#4 /home/nginx/domains/xf-liam.com/public/library/XenForo/DataWriter.php(1624): Zend_Db_Adapter_Abstract->insert('xf_user_option', Array)
#5 /home/nginx/domains/xf-liam.com/public/library/XenForo/DataWriter.php(1613): XenForo_DataWriter->_insert()
#6 /home/nginx/domains/xf-liam.com/public/library/XenForo/DataWriter.php(1405): XenForo_DataWriter->_save()
#7 /home/nginx/domains/xf-liam.com/public/library/XenForo/ControllerPublic/Register.php(416): XenForo_DataWriter->save()
#8 /home/nginx/domains/xf-liam.com/public/library/XenForo/FrontController.php(347): XenForo_ControllerPublic_Register->actionRegister()
#9 /home/nginx/domains/xf-liam.com/public/library/XenForo/FrontController.php(134): XenForo_FrontController->dispatch(Object(XenForo_RouteMatch))
#10 /home/nginx/domains/xf-liam.com/public/index.php(13): XenForo_FrontController->run()
#11 {main}
Request State
array(3) {
["url"] => string(37) "https://xf-liam.com/register/register"
["_GET"] => array(1) {
["/register/register"] => string(0) ""
["_POST"] => array(18) {
["username"] => string(0) ""
["a1f8ec93fe24c73ae0bcf73a87b59aae"] => string(10) "jules tate"
["31aacb937882642525d14cf5876bf14f"] => string(21) "julestate@hotmail.com"
["password"] => string(8) "********"
["3ae393aea6bda7cf14e3394bb670702c"] => string(0) ""
["54afe700ea7d7e7b91c3190b4c636f4f"] => string(6) "female"
["dob_month"] => string(2) "12"
["dob_day"] => string(2) "12"
["dob_year"] => string(4) "1991"
["location"] => string(2) "ny"
["5d860c3eafe058b4184dbcdde5d36747"] => array(3) {
["xenforo_username"] => string(9) "julestate"
["siteurls"] => string(51) "http://eyebornfacts.org/king-size-male-enhancement/"
["egvuzm9yb191c2vybmftzq"] => string(0) ""
["custom_fields_shown"] => array(3) {
[0] => string(16) "xenforo_username"
[1] => string(8) "siteurls"
[2] => string(22) "egvuzm9yb191c2vybmftzq"
["9e4a0de41563ea867e137cb12976444b"] => string(19) "America/Los_Angeles"
["captcha_question_answer"] => string(4) "mail"
["captcha_question_hash"] => string(40) "7012394ec02976a18c7b6e675e4e4a4008b8727d"
["agree"] => string(1) "1"
["_xfToken"] => string(8) "********"
["reg_key"] => string(32) "4e91b688a9cb9a73f11ee8ae91175b67"


You did run the upgrade script, correct?

If so and this table still doesn't exist just create it with this query:

ALTER TABLE `xf_user_option` ADD `uix_collapse_user_info` INT(3) UNSIGNED NOT NULL DEFAULT '1' ;

I've just tested it on a couple different boards and it seems to work fine. Might be a fluke in our upgrade script, I'll have to look into it a bit more.
I just updated the add-on how I would normally update add-ons, by using the add-on installer add-on. Is there a separate upgrade script?

No, that should have run it. Which add-on installer did you use, Jon's or Chris'? It may be something incompatible with our upgrade script and their add-on.
We are packaging up UI.X right now (minutes away), a huge list of minor improvements coming with it. Feel free to prepare if you plan on upgrading today.

I'm not sure if this is a bug, or a misconfiguration but I have a toggle button showing for sticky threads to collapse them.
I have the "seperate sticky threads" option ticked but I've trawled all the other settings and everything "collapsible" is turned off.

If I seach the admin area for "collapse" then I see there is an @uix_collapseSticky style property.... this is not however showing up when I click through to it. It's like it's there, but it's not. Nonetheless it seems like the option I need but I can't get to it. I've tried seeing if it's in the master UI.X style but no luck.

Any ideas on this one?

This is a bug we have fixed on our end. There is now a style property specifically for the sticky threads, accidentally kept them together.

The AD Styler is disabled and the website is using the default XF configuration (it's at localhost for further style development).
uix.debug() uix.debug() functions.min.js?_v=b4f5d308:1 UI.X initialized in 7.7971 ms. func - Pastebin.com any clue what the issue might be? For the moment I can't publish this website.

Im not sure on this one. Please create a ticket we'll take a look.
Mike Creuzer updated UI.X with a new update entry:

Collapse postbit information, minimal search improvements, iOS fixes, and more

Hi everyone,

We have a new update for XenForo 1.4.8 as well as some minor new functionality and bug fixes. ALL bugs reported to us that we could replicate have been fixed.

Note: this version requires the latest update to the UI.X add-on version 1.0.3. The add-on can be downloaded from your customer area at Audentio.com.

We also offer installation ($15) and upgrades (starting at $99 - but if you set it up properly its free because its just one click) for those who would rather we...

Read the rest of this update entry...
I just tried to auto-update, but received:

Fatal error: Class 'ZipArchive' not found in ...Audentio/UIX/ControllerAdmin/UIXStyle.php on line 237
I just tried to auto-update, but received:

Fatal error: Class 'ZipArchive' not found in ...Audentio/UIX/ControllerAdmin/UIXStyle.php on line 237

It looks like you don't have the ZipArchive extension installed on your server. You'll have to either manually install the style, or install that extension.
Top Bottom